How to Login to Netgear Router
There are quite simple methods to connect to the Netgear Router Login. By applying these methods, it is possible to connect to your modem’s interface and adjust many settings.
1. Connect the device wired or wirelessly to your computer, phone or tablet.
2. Open the Netgear router login page using a web browser. For this, the following 3 pages are accepted by default. You can reach the target by trying all 3 of these pages.
192.168.1.1
192.168.0.1
routerlogin.net
3. After reaching the Netgear Router interface page, you will be prompted for a username and password.
User: admin
Password: password
Note: You may need to reset your router if the login credentials have been changed by someone or defaulted by your ISP (internet service provider). At the same time, the label on the back of your router may have the login details written in detail.
Can’t Login to Netgear Router
If you cannot access the Netgear Router Login interface, you may be doing something wrong. Here are the things you need to check for this:
Using the wrong IP address:
If the login page does not open successfully, you may have typed the IP address incorrectly. For example: you may have typed routrlogin.net when you meant to type routerlogin.net. If you are unable to log in despite all these, it is useful to check our Find Router IP Address page.
Cookies and Cache:
Your browser’s cookies and caches are one of the most important reasons why you cannot access the IP address. To clear cache and cookies, go to your browser’s settings and delete ‘all‘ with the ‘Clear browsing and cache‘ option.
Restarting the router:
Sometimes resetting the router allows you to access the IP address successfully. This is worth a try.
Factory Reset Router:
If all the above methods did not work, one of the clearest solutions is to reset the modem. Press and hold the ‘reset’ button on the back of your router/modem for about 10 seconds. All the lights on your modem will blink. This means that it has been reset. Try connecting to the IP address again and you will see that you are connected.

Netgear Nighthawk Router Security Recommendations
Since your network is not a local network, security is of utmost importance. Therefore, you can protect your Netgear Nighthawk network against all threats by following the details below.
✅Change the default administrator password. It is recommended to choose a strong password.
✅Use the WPA3 encryption type. If you want to analyze the difference between WPA3 and WPA2, follow our WPA3 vs WPA2 topic.
✅By creating a Guest Network, you can open a secure network to those who request a password from you. This way, no one can connect to your main network, so there is no threat.
✅Disable UPnP and WPS. BruteForce attacks are most common here. Implement these options to prevent vulnerabilities.
